Plaza Retail REIT's Latest Earnings Call - Q1 FY2026
In Q1 2026, Plaza Retail REIT reported a solid performance with revenue growth driven by strong leasing spreads and stable occupancy rates. Revenue reached $18.8 million, a 2.5% increase year-over-year, while FFO increased by 11.7% to $10.9 million or $0.098 per unit. Management maintained their guidance for same-property NOI growth, indicating a potential increase above 2% for the year, which could positively impact the stock.

Guidance from management
Management maintained their guidance for same-property NOI growth, with expectations to achieve closer to 3% growth for the year, indicating confidence in the portfolio's performance.

What analysts pressed on
Analysts expressed concerns regarding the sustainability of double-digit leasing spreads and the impact of accrued bonuses on future earnings. There were also inquiries about the timing of tenant replacements following the Toys 'R' Us departure.

- Occupancy Rates — Committed occupancy remained stable at 97.5%, with same-asset occupancy at 97.1%. Excluding enclosed malls, this figure climbs to approximately 99%, highlighting tight availability in the portfolio.
